Possibly Nick's >batch expiry logic which causes the scheduler to alternate between reading >and writing with fairly coarse granularity. > Yes, however tiobench doesn't mix the two. The batch_expire helps probably by giving longer batches between servicing expired requests. The deadline-np-42 patch also eliminates corner cases in which requests could be starved for a long time. A large batch_expire as in mm2 is not a good solution without my anticipatory scheduling stuff though as writes really starve reads. > > >> 10x sequential write improvement on ext3 for multiple tiobench threads. >> > >OK... > >I _have_ been paying attention to the IO scheduler for the past few days. >-mm5 will have the first draft of the anticipatory IO scheduler.
